Biochem/physiol Actions

Covalent inhibitor of human herpesviruses (HHV) maturational protease.
HHV maturational protease inhibitor 43 is a cell penetrant, potent and selective covalent inhibitor of human herpesviruses (HHV) maturational protease that binds to non-catalytic Cysteine 161 adjacent to the protease active site. HHV maturational protease Inhibitor 43 disrupts HCMV (human cytomegalovirus) replication and infectivity. It can be used for managing human herpesviruses (HHV) infection.
